What is the freight broker?

A person who is interested in work as a truck freight intermediary must be prepared to perform a number of functions during work. Not only does it have to have a depth knowledge of the carrier, but the potential broker must also be very well familiar with the types of problems that carriers are most dealing with. This knowledge base allows them to adapt the shipment with the right carrier.

People in a broker store sell the service to their customers. Rather than trying to find a carrier, a freight company that can quickly get its goods to the desired goal and at the best possible rate, a busy company are looking for a person with experience in mediation of cargo to help. The freight broker is likely to have the background of previous work in sale or in the transport industry to be effective in this role.

When a potential customer contacts the broker for help, it will be very carefully listened to the WHAT Customer's needs. Since the freight broker has aKnowing geography and how long it takes to send goods from one place to another, can recommend a solution that quickly and efficiently gets the customer's raw materials or finished product. Part of the work of the truck broker is to be very familiar with the transport process and equipment available to move goods from one place to another.

As soon as the customer hired a truck broker to take over the shipment, the broker must choose the right carrier for this work. There are many transport companies offering their services and truck broker has resources that correspond to a burden with a transport company that can deliver it within the required time frame. Once a potential match is found, the broker must do some investigative work to ensure that the carrier has good security record.

Before the shipment can come out with a truck, the broker also has to provide insurance and any other required documentNtaci, such as conossed or customs declaration form. He or she also negotiates the transport rate with the carrier. The broker arranges for the driver of the transport company to pick up the burden and be informed of any invoice or container numbers with it. As soon as the shipment arrives at the destination, the driver contacts the truck broker to confirm that he has been received in good condition. At this point, the broker has fulfilled his obligations and can charge the client for the services provided.
